Suppose that scores on an aptitude test are normally distributed with a mean of 100 and a standard deviation of 4.6. scores on a knowledge test are normally distributed with a mean of 70 and a standard deviation of 2.4. felix scored 106 on the aptitude test and 75 on knowledge test. which statement best describes felix's scores on the two tests comparatively?
answers:
felix's z-score on the aptitude test was 1.30. his z-score on the knowledge test was 2.08. felix performed better on the aptitude test, comparatively.
felix's z-score on the aptitude test was −1.30 . his z-score on the knowledge test was −2.08 . felix performed better on the aptitude test, comparatively.
felix's z-score on the aptitude test was 1.30. his z-score on the knowledge test was 2.08. felix performed better on the knowledge test, comparatively.
felix's z-score on the aptitude test was −1.30 . his z-score on the knowledge test was −2.08 . felix performed better on the knowledge test, comparatively.
